Teachers from Catholic schools attending this year’s Scottish Learning Festival are encouraged to pay attention to two particular ventures which will support the teaching of religious education in Catholic schools.

For the first time at SLF a workshop on Catholic Religious Education will be presented. 

Excellent approaches to learning within RERC

takes place on 21 September 2011 from 9.30 to 10.15.  It is being presented by a team of primary and secondary colleagues with relevant experience. The workshop will showcase a model of sharing RERC planning, assessment and moderation processes amongst primary & secondary staff.  It aims to highlight how, by using This Is Our Faith, teachers can use one topic appropriately across different levels, ensuring progression, depth and breadth of learning. Workshop contributors will share how they planned lessons on ‘Holy Week’ together, incorporating manageable and enjoyable assessment techniques and how a combination of ‘in-school’ and ‘cross sector’ moderation helped to ensure that all 7 CfE curriculum design principles were in place.  The examples being showcased have been awarded a National Assessment Resource “Quality Mark” by Education Scotland.  Please book your place on this workshop now.

 

Among the Exhibitors will be Redemptorist Publications which will feature at Stand L17.

They stock a huge range of resources that help with the teaching of Christianity in primary and secondary schools.  Alongside the practical, innovative books they publish themselves, including “My Homework Diary” (containing the Gospel of the Sunday, prayers, reflections, puzzles, etc for each week), they stock assembly materials, DVDs, Cd’s, teaching aids, bibles and a selection of structured courses that offer teaching manuals and pupil booklets for all ages. 10% off orders and free samples available.
